Forest Health Aerial Surveyor Services

Total Small Business Set-Aside (FAR 19.5)
Notice ID:1284LM26Q0052

The Rocky Mountain Region requires aerial surveyors for the 2026 survey season with expertise in western forest pests, GPS/GIS technology, and aviation experience. Contractors will map tree mortality and damage using a government-provided tablet with DMSM software, working from a government aircraft either independently or alongside a Forest Service representative. Performance of services will be in the Rocky Mountain Region. Questions are due by May 11th, 2026, and all quotes must be submitted by May 18th, 2026, at 1700 MST. No budget amount is specified in the description.
